GEORGETOWN, Colo. (AP) – Rep. Jared Polis is voicing support for installing a fire suppression system in the Eisenhower Tunnel on Interstate 70.
The Colorado Democrat toured the tunnel Thursday. He and others in Colorado’s congressional delegation are working to secure funding for a water mist fire suppression system that the Colorado Department of Transportation estimates would cost $20 million to install in the tunnel.
A recent study by CDOT said a catastrophic fire could shut down the tunnel and might not be able to be contained if there isn’t a fire suppression system available.
